Resultados da pesquisa a pedido "c++"
Deve ser evitado main com tipo de retorno à direita? [fechadas]
No exemplo de código abaixo domain A função é escrita com a notação de tipo de retorno à direita C ++ 11: auto main() -> int { //... return 0; }Pergunta, questão: Existem razões para quemain com tipo de retorno à direita deve ser evitado e ...
Exemplo de inicialização estática e dinâmica
Existe um exemplo em que a variável é inicializada de maneira estática e dinâmica. I.e. como disse a especificação. A inicialização estática deve ser realizada antes de qualquer inicialização dinâmica. Suponho que é possível que a variável ...
Usando unique_ptr em vez de shared_ptr no BST
Estou tentando implementar o BST comunique_ptr. Eu tenho um programa de trabalho parashared_ptr. Como eu uso o unique_ptr para impor a semântica de propriedade única do BinarySearchTree? Quando eu substituirshared_ptr comunique_ptr, Recebo erros ...
É garantido que std :: streampos não possui assinatura por muito tempo?
Éstd::streampos garantido serunsigned long long? Se não, comostd::istream::seekg funcionar corretamente em arquivos maiores que 4G?
Como fazer downcast corretamente em C # com uma interface gerada pelo SWIG?
Eu tenho uma base de código C ++ muito grande e madura para a qual estou tentando usar o SWIG para gerar uma interface C #. Não posso alterar o código C ++ real em si, mas podemos usar o que o SWIG oferece para estendê-lo / atualizá-lo. Estou ...
Caso utilizável de ponteiro para matriz com limites não especificados em C ++ (não em C)
Considere o seguinte código: int main() { int (*p)[]; // pointer to array with unspecified bounds int a[] = {1}; int b[] = {1,2}; p = &a; // works in C but not in C++ p = &b; // works in C but not in C++ return 0; }Em C puro, você pode atribuir ...
limite de profundidade constexpr com clang (fconstexpr-depth não parece funcionar)
Existe alguma maneira de configurar a profundidade de instanciação constexpr? Estou executando com -fconstexpr-depth = 4096 (usando clang / XCode). Mas ainda assim falha ao compilar esse código com erro: a variável constexpr fib_1 deve ser ...
referência indefinida com biblioteca compartilhada usando cmake
Procurei muito para encontrar esta resposta, mas não consegui encontrar nada que pertença à minha situação. Parece tão fácil, e é por isso que isso é tão frustrante. Estou construindo um projeto com o CMAKE. Estou gerando duas ...
Anexando a função Membro de uma classe em pthread
pthread_t thread1; pthread_create(&thread1,NULL,.......,NULL); // Here I want to attach a thread to a member function of classComo posso passar a função de membro de uma classe no código acima.
Quando uma função membro deve ter um qualificador const e quando não deve?
Cerca de seis anos atrás, um engenheiro de software chamado Harri Porten escreveuEste artigo [http://www.froglogic.com/~porten/const.html], fazendo a pergunta: "Quando uma função de membro deve ter um qualificador de const e quando não deve?" ...